Iesis Consult are currently providing QS, PM and EA services for the ongoing conversion of 360 Bristol into state-of-the-art student accommodation, delivering 399 bed spaces in the heart of the city. As part of this live project, Iesis has successfully led the scheme through the Building Safety Regulator (BSR) process, demonstrating deep expertise in Gateway 2 - from documentation scrutiny and response protocols to managing the risks of rejection.
Join our panel (below) to explore how to establish the right processes and procedures to navigate Gateway 2 effectively, and gain insight from their ongoing experience at 360 Bristol.

About Iesis: Iesis Consult is a multidisciplinary project management, cost consultancy, and employer’s agent practice, providing strategic leadership across complex development schemes throughout the UK and Ireland. We support clients from feasibility through to handover, combining commercial insight with rigorous delivery to ensure projects are completed on programme, within budget, and in line with regulatory requirements.
Our growing portfolio of PBSA projects spans London, Birmingham, Cardiff, Nottingham, and the South Coast, with proven expertise in navigating Higher-Risk Building (HRB) schemes.
